Multi‐tissue and multi‐isotope (δ 13 C, δ 15 N, δ 18 O and 87/86 Sr) data for early medieval human and animal palaeoecologyNARA Subscribed
Human isotopic ecology at its core aims to study humans as a part of their environments, as animals within an ecosystem. We are complex animals with complicated foodways and mobility patterns that are hard to address without large multifaceted data sets.
